A developer hoping to build America’s first offshore wind farm is taking another look at its costs after reports attacked its plans as too expensive, technically unproven, and likely to have a negative effect on the local economy.

Fishermen’s Energy, a consortium of fishing companies, plans to build the wind farm in New Jersey waters three miles off the coast in a five-turbine pilot project that it hopes will pave the way for a bigger installation in federal waters farther offshore. Keep reading →


Like your typical garden flower, this tulip captures heat from the sun for energy. But unlike most flowers, this one is 115 feet tall and uses a combination of gas and mirrored heliostats to spin a gas turbine that creates electricity.

AORA‘s concentrated solar power (CSP) systems – designed in southern Israel where sunlight is abundant and water is scarce – uses pressurized air, rather than water, to spin a conventional gas turbine. If the air momentarily cools, from cloud cover for example, the tower automatically reroutes the air through a combustion chamber that can use anything from biogas and methane to natural gas and diesel to heat the air and spin the turbine. There will be no “Who Killed the Electric Car? – Part two,” asserts Atul Kapadia, Chairman/CEO of Envia Systems.

Kapadia said he’s confident electric vehicles will conquer the consumer market this time around because his Newark, California company has been able to nearly triple the energy density of a typical lithium-ion battery. Independent testing has just confirmed the Envia battery performed in the range of 378-418 watt-hours per kilogram, he says. Current batteries operate at about 140 Wh/kg. Keep reading →
